Dunedin Marathon — Aug 1, 2018

This years Marathon will be held on Sunday 9 September. Read article for more information.

The ‘Mini Marathon’ is focused on making this event enjoyable for children of all age and ability, with no barriers to entry. Children will be able to enter online at any stage from 1st August at dunedinmarathon.co.nz – removing the pressure for the schools to actively engage in the programme. Children will be required to pay a gold coin donation when they pick up their race numbers prior to race day at the Sargood Centre, and from 7:30am on Race Day at the Caledonian.

The event will be held on Sunday 9 September 2018, and will finish inside Dunedin’s Forsyth Barr Stadium. The Mini Marathon will begin at 8am. The proposed course lengths are 1km for ages 5-8 and 2km for 9-12 year olds, and the course will be confirmed closer to race day. This will be communicated via our Facebook page, website, and to confirmed participants directly.
